Young artists wanted to paint utility cabinets in Amersham

Facebook / Amersham Town Council

A series of internet cabinets in Amersham is set to get a makeover from young artists.

Amersham Town Council is giving young artists the opportunity to paint the utility boxes.

The town council sought permission to paint a number of utility cabinets around town, a project started last summer.

Young artists have been asked to come forward to paint their designs for residents to see.

A spokesperson for the Town Council told Bucks Radio: "We already have a few local artists lined up, including a talented pupil from Stony Dean School, however, would like to engage with local youth aged 16-24. If you know any street artists/aspiring mural artists, please contact michellec@amersham-tc.gov.uk."
